We (meaning the girls and I, this is definitely not an Andy activity) painted with bubbles. We practiced on some art paper first, then we worked on some blank note cards.

The mixture is made from equal parts water, tempera paint, and dish soap. Stir really well, then use a straw to blow bubbles. Big bubbles, overflowing the rim of the cup. Lastly, place the paper or notecard on top of the bubbles then turn over to see your result. Fabulous!

I really think the blowing bubbles and making them go over the sides of the cup was the most exciting, but the resulting work of art is pretty cool too. The girls loved it all.
